Mechanical and Structural Designer

Energy Job Search is seeking a Mechanical / Structural Designer to support their Engineering team by preparing detailed drawings and equipment bills of materials in accordance with customer requirements. The role involves ensuring the accuracy and safety of mechanical, piping, and structural work, particularly for Hyperscale Data Center Modules, while complying with industry standards and customer specifications.

Staffing & Recruiting

Responsibilities

Prepare and review drawings and BOMs based on customer specifications
Generate bulk Material Take-Offs (MTOs) and detailed BOMs independently
Ensure all drawings comply with engineering and QA/QC standards
Create layout drawings to illustrate equipment placement and functionality
Develop and complete various mechanical, piping, and structural deliverables, including:
Piping layouts, isometrics, tie-point drawings, insulation details
Structural GAs, weld notes, connection details, foundations, supports
Equipment mounting, HVAC ducting, instrumentation, P&IDs, flow diagrams
Walkways, stairs, handrails, ladders, platforms, and grating per OSHA
Simulate technical issues in drawings to support problem-solving
Prepare sequence drawings and procedures for Factory Acceptance Tests (FAT)
Compile installation procedures for customer submission
Supervise outsourced engineering/design work to third-party firms
Review vendor data and drawings for compliance with specifications and standards
Generate reports from models and provide design data to internal and external stakeholders
Contribute to continuous improvement by documenting lessons learned and updating tools and procedures
